Fewer Woodbury County residents received food assistance benefits in 2020

Woodbury County saw a 4 percent decrease in the number of residents who participated in Iowa's Food Assistance Program from 2019 to 2020, according to a Woodbury Guide analysis of data from the state's Department of Human Services.

In 2020, 13,882 recipients (6,441 households) in Woodbury County participated in the Program compared to 14,463 recipients (6,640 households) in 2019.

Overall, $26,405,261 in food assistance payments were allocated to Woodbury County recipients in 2020.

In 2019, $19,347,919 was allocated for Woodbury County program participants.

Qualified recipients in the Program are eligible to receive financial assistance in the form of Electronic Benefit Transfer (EBT) cards, which then can be used to buy groceries. The Program is part of the U.S. Department of Agriculture's larger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program.
